What Is a Stair Lift?

Staircases may be among the absolute most difficult and treacherous locations in your home. Fortunately, there are options that can easily allow your loved one or even you to remain at home and also be self-sufficient for longer and a stair lift could be an ideal benefit for people having mobility problems, those using a walker or individuals in a wheelchair
And so, what actually is a stair lift? A stair lift is a helpful piece of equipment that can help you to become mobile as well as it transports you down and up the staircases, allowing you to move around in your home with ease and engage in things that you would certainly be not capable to perform normally.
A stair lift is essentially an automated seat that assists to raise you up and down the staircases. A track or rail is commonly positioned to the stairway treads and a seat or perhaps a hauling system is connected to the track. In Sullivan County, you can easily get on the chair or the platform and the chair glides along the path enabling you move up and down the stairs. You also have versions where you can take your wheelchair on the stair lift and also these are known as platform lifts.

Benefits of Stair Lifts

Stair Lifts are actually a large help to the senior citizens as well as people by having movability issues that believe it a difficulty to move up and down the stairs in their home. Getting a stair lift in your house can easily have a ton of benefits:

1

Offers Freedom Independent Living

When mobility and getting around a house with stairs comes to be a problem for seniors and also individuals with disabilities, they are actually typically faced with the possibility of relocating. Having said that, with a stair lift, you can continue to be at home. A stair lift can offer you complete ability to move around in your home and move up and down the stairs really simply as well as obstacle-free.

2

Safety

A stair lift provides mechanical transport down and up the stairs. The seat of the stair lift has a lap belt that makes sure that you are secure when the stair lift is in motion. Today, the majority of stair lifts have inbuilt protection attributes that are going to prevent its operation in the event it comes across an obstruction on the stairs or if any type of portion of the stair lift i.e. the chair, armrests or footrest is not in its right setting. The stair lifts in addition are outfitted with a protection fixture that stops any sort of unexpected use or even kids coming from operating the chair.

3

Comfort

Typically, the seat of the stair lift comes with an adjustable as well as padded seat and also armrests that offer optimal support. You can likewise change the footrest depending on to your height.

4

Staircase Accessibility

A lot of stair lifts come with very slim profiles and also do not obstruct the whole stairs, which is openly reachable. Generally, the chair, as well as the foot rest are foldable so that it is not a blockage for family and also other individuals intending to operate the staircases.

5

Easy To Use

Stair Lifts are extremely easy to use and manage. Most stair lifts have a toggle switch found on the armrest of the chair that permits you to manage it. Now a days, several stair lift versions are actually geared up with a remote control that allows you to manage it really simply and gets the stair lift to the top or the bottom of the staircases as required. When the stair lift is in the lock setting, it charges, to ensure you can easily use it whenever you want to and also in the event there is a power outage, the stair lift commonly has an in-built battery back-up that permits you to operate it.

Types of Stair Lifts

There are different sorts of stair lifts such as:

Stair Lifts for Straight Stairs

If your house comes with a straight staircase, then a stair lift that manages on a straight trackway or rail is usually among the most typical type of stair lift. These also feature drop-down or perhaps fixed chairs that are simply affixed. The installment of a stair lift for a straight stairs might end up being an issue if the staircases are too tight. In case your staircase is mostly straight and yet it has an arc at the top, then you can easily opt for a straight stair lift and also a bridging platform that assists the lift to come to the landing better. Usually, straight stair lifts are the least expensive and easiest to setup.

Stair Lifts for Curved Stairs

In case that your stairs are actually curved, then you must set up a curved stair lift. These are a lot more complicated compared to straight stair lifts as well as they need curved tracks to accommodate the specific form of the stairs. Generally, curved stair lifts are more expensive.

Standing Stair Lifts

If your staircase is specifically rather narrow and it will not fit a chair stair lift, then a standing stair lift is recommended. Having said that, you have to make sure that you have sufficient clearance in the stairs ,as well,that it is elevated enough to fit you when you’re standing. Standing stair lifts are primarily beneficial for individuals experiencing concerns bending their knees. Some standing stair lift versions also have a short ledge that helps you to keep your balance. However, standing stair lift might not be ideal for all people, particularly if you don’t have the strength to stand up for a several mins or even if you are simply predisposed to getting lightheaded.

Wheelchair and Platform Stair Lifts

Wheelchair inclined platform wheelchair lift or “IPL” Is a lift that is connected to your stairs. It carries wheelchairs back and forth the stairs in lieu of a detached device like an elevator or a vertical stairlift. Some platforms might fold facing the wall, while others remain fixed. Selections are dependent on your needs as well as your house. Most inclined platform lifts feature the selection for a remote to call for the platform to the landing area/position of their choice. Inclined platform lifts involve adequate head clearance, stairs area, as well as landing space at the bottom of the stairs.
Incline wheelchair lifts are an excellent option for those that do not want to transfer on and off their wheelchair in order to go up and down the stairs. It is a great approach to increase accessibility around stairs. This is an optimal choice for people that do not have the space for or the means for an elevator or a vertical platform lift in their home.

  • Allows an individual in a wheelchair to get up as well as descend stairways without needing to move from mobility device or scooter
  •  Utilizes a platform that trips up and down the stairways
  • For both inside as well as exterior
  • Folds up away when not being used
  • Has safety stop indicators & battery back-up

Both are dependable and safe for wheelchairs and also individuals.

Outdoor Or Exterior Stair Lifts

These types of stair lifts are often put in outside on steps that take you to your front door or on steps going to your backyard or garden. Outside stair lifts are basically similar to straight or curved stair lifts that are used inside your home; but, these are usually made from weather-proof building materials.

Cost of Stair Lifts in the Georges Mills, New Hampshire and the United States

Stair lifts are very individualized and tailored according to your wants and the kind of stairs in your residence, and so the costs vary considerably. Having said that, the cost of base equipments in the 03751 area begins with approximately $3,000-$5,000. And, there are many details that affect this base cost like the size of the trackway required, if the stairs is curved, an electric motor upgrade, seating upgrade, folding seat and foot pedal, swivel seating as well as type of energy.
